Illinois Performance Excellence announces Saint Anthony Hospital of Chicago, IL is a recipient of the 2015 Bronze Award for “Commitment to Excellence” for demonstrating that senior leaders’ actions guide and sustain the organization, and, the use of systematic approaches to improve key work processes. “On behalf of all the doctors, nurses and the entire staff at Saint Anthony Hospital, we are honored to receive the 2015 ILPEx Bronze Award for Commitment to Excellence,” said Guy A. Medaglia, President and CEO of Saint Anthony Hospital. “As an independent, nonprofit, faith-based hospital, operating in one of the most underserved communities in Chicago, we are dedicated to providing quality healthcare for all who enter our doors. Having Illinois Performance Excellence recognize our efforts of going above and beyond for our patients, regardless of their ability to pay, and our employees, solidifies what I already know, that Saint Anthony Hospital is a vital resource not only for Chicago, but more importantly, for the neighborhoods we serve.” Recipients of the ILPEx Bronze Award go to those organizations which have demonstrated earnest efforts to adopt and apply continuous improvement principles, following the Baldrige Criteria for Performance Excellence.
